9+m/3=2help me please
Verizon [17]

Answer:

m = -21

Step-by-step explanation:

9+m/3=2

1. Subtract 9 from both sides

9 - 9 + m/3 = 2 - 9

m/3 = -7

2. Multiply both sides by 3

3 (m/3) = -7 (3)

m = -21

Solve the following system of equations using the substitution method.
sergey [27]

Answer:

y=1; x=2

Step-by-step explanation:

Substitution:

x=2y

2x+5y=9

=> if x=2y, plug in the x value into other equation, so

----------------------------------------------------------------------------

2(2y)+5y=9

4y+5y=9

9y=9

y=1

You have the Y value, so now solve for X

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

plug in y value to x=2y

so x=2(1)

x=2
